
What is a Claim and Delivery Bond and is it Necessary?
Also known as a Replevin or Sequestration, Claim and Delivery Bonds are required by statute if the plaintiff seeks to levy property before a judgment is made. The bond guarantees that if the Claim and Delivery is deemed wrongful that the defendant be able to collect damages.
Bond Premiums and Bond Amounts:
Premium is 1% of the bond amount.
Minimum of $100.
If bond is for use in Florida there will be a 1.3% tax of the PREMIUM.
Bond amount will be twice (2x) the debt demanded or value of the property.

What is the Claim and Delivery Bond cost?
The bond amount varies by state but usually includes a provision for interest and court costs. The statute requires the defendant be fully protected so the amount depends on the case.
